About Hourglass Cosmetics
Founded by Carisa Janes in 2004, Hourglass Cosmetics’ product lineup is structured across complexion, lip, eye, and cheek categories, with a strong focus on base and finishing products.
The brand offers Ambient Lighting Palette, Vanish Airbrush Concealer, and Volumizing Glossy Balm, which are made to support different aspects of complexion and finish. These products focus on improving the appearance of skin tone, providing targeted coverage, and enhancing texture and lip conditioning.
The company supports product selection through shade-matching systems, curated collections, and categorized shopping experiences across its website. In-person services are available through its flagship retail space, where consultations, demonstrations, and events are offered.

Veil Hydrating Skin Tint
Veil Hydrating Skin Tint focuses on hydration while offering a sheer layer of coverage. It may help soften the appearance of uneven tone and minor imperfections.
The formula contains meadowfoam seed oil, which can help reduce moisture loss without clogging pores. It also supports skin softness by strengthening the outer layer, which can make the surface feel more flexible and less prone to dryness throughout the day.
Veil Hydrating Skin Tint also has squalane, which helps replenish lost lipids and improves the skin’s ability to retain water. It may smooth the skin surface and reduce the look of rough or dry patches.

Ambient Lighting Palette
Ambient Lighting Palette is a set of finishing powders designed to adjust how light interacts with your skin. Available in three volumes, each palette combines multiple shades that can be used together to create a soft, diffused glow. The formula uses photoluminescent technology to scatter and soften light, which can visually reduce the appearance of uneven texture, fine lines, and dullness while keeping the finish natural.
As per the official website, the palette has mica, which can help create a subtle luminosity that contributes to a smoother-looking surface. Benzoic acid is included primarily for product stability. It helps maintain the integrity of the formula by preventing the growth of microorganisms.

Phantom Volumizing Glossy Balm
Phantom Volumizing Glossy Balm combines the functions of a balm, gloss, and subtle plumper. It is designed to provide hydration while adding a reflective finish that makes lips appear fuller. The twist-up pen format allows for controlled application, helping you layer the product evenly across the lips without needing additional tools.
The maker claims to use bis-diglyceryl polyacyladipate-2 in this formula, which mimics the texture and cushioning feel of natural oils. When applied, it forms a flexible film over the lips that helps reduce moisture loss and improves glide.
Phantom Volumizing Glossy Balm combines mango seed butter, which supports the lipid barrier of the lips. Since the skin on your lips lacks oil glands, these external lipids help maintain softness and prevent dryness. Shea butter further supports moisture retention and barrier repair. It is rich in triglycerides that help soften and condition the lips.

Vanish™ Airbrush Concealer
As per the official website, Vanish™ Airbrush Concealer is a liquid formula that provides full coverage while being lightweight on your skin. It spreads thinly but evenly, helping to mask redness, blemishes, and under-eye darkness.
The concealer contains licorice root extract, which helps reduce the appearance of uneven pigmentation by influencing melanin activity in the skin. This can make areas of discoloration look less pronounced over time.
The makers also added matricaria flower extract in this formula, which can help reduce visible irritation and support the skin’s barrier. It can help make the product feel less drying on sensitive areas, such as under the eyes or around blemishes, where the skin is more reactive.

Hourglass Cosmetics Advantages
-
Ethical Luxury Positioning
Hourglass Cosmetics describes itself as a vegan, cruelty-free beauty brand, with a certification from PETA. It focuses on innovative formulas, high performance, and luxury packaging. The brand has developed alternatives to traditionally animal-derived ingredients, such as vegan substitutes for carmine (Red 0), while also including skincare-focused elements like hydration and SPF into complexion products. This reflects a focus on combining makeup with skin-related support. The brand is available in over 30 countries and marketed through more than 2,600 prestige retail locations, including Sephora, Ulta Beauty, and Neiman Marcus. The brand combines ethical standards, formulation focus, and luxury presentation within a single system.

Hourglass Cosmetics Limitation
-
Narrow Everyday Affordability Reach
Hourglass Cosmetics maintains premium pricing across core products, which limits accessibility for regular, everyday use. Core options like Ambient Lighting Finishing Powders are priced around $58, palettes reach about $75, concealers are $39, and skin tints are around $49. Costs increase quickly when building a routine. A basic daily setup, such as concealer, skin tint, and finishing powder, can exceed $140, making routine use significantly expensive. Discount access also appears to be limited. Standard offers are restricted to a 10% first-time discount or professional program pricing for certified artists, which does not apply to most users.
The brand does highlight a lower-cost entry point, but it’s also partial. Travel-size versions (e.g., $32 powders or $20 concealers) allow testing at a lower price, and bundled sets may offer modest savings. However, these do not change the overall pricing structure for full-size, long-term use. This can make repeat purchases more expensive as testing shades, replacing daily options, or building a full routine can raise your beauty budget quickly.

How Did We Evaluate?
-
Brand Reputation
We evaluated Hourglass Cosmetics’ reputation using information from the Better Business Bureau. On the BBB, Hourglass Cosmetics holds an F rating, which is attributed to a lack of response to complaints filed against the business. Reported issues include missing or damaged products, canceled orders without refunds, and failure to honor cancellation requests, along with delayed or inconsistent communication. These factors have contributed to concerns around customer service and order handling.
Hourglass Cosmetics has a limited presence on platforms such as Reviews.io and ConsumerAffairs. The minimal platform visibility makes it difficult to understand the overall brand’s reputation.
-
Real User Experiences
We evaluated real user experiences for Hourglass Cosmetics using publicly available customer feedback from Reddit discussions. The feedback reflects a mix of strong positive opinions and more critical perspectives.
Across these discussions, products such as the Ambient Lighting finishing powders are often described as standout offerings, with many users noting a smoother, more refined skin appearance. However, others report that the effect can feel subtle in everyday use, providing minimal visible change or a finish that appears more shimmery than expected.
Holiday palettes and Ambient Lighting palettes are generally appreciated for their blendability, with some users highlighting their versatility and suitability for travel or simplified routines. At the same time, recurring concerns include shades leaning too warm and bronzers not suiting all skin tones.
Feedback on blushes and bronzers is more varied. While some users value the buildable pigmentation and natural finish, others feel the color payoff is too light or requires multiple layers. Shade compatibility also emerges as a common issue, particularly for different undertones or deeper skin tones.
The user feedback suggests that many users appreciate the refined finish, blendability, and visual appeal of products. However, concerns around pricing, shade inclusivity, and variability in visible results mean that satisfaction often depends on individual preferences and expectations.

Conclusion
Hourglass Cosmetics maintains a clear focus on luxury makeup, with formulations that support soft-focus finishes and a polished visual effect. However, the formulation choices present certain limitations. Light-diffusing powders and complexion products may not perform consistently on very dry or mature skin, where lower moisture levels can lead to creasing or increased visibility of texture.
The shade range across foundation and concealer categories remains relatively narrow, which may not fully accommodate deeper skin tones or varied undertones.
The brand’s emphasis on finish and formulation is evident, but its performance is closely tied to individual skin characteristics. Assessing undertone compatibility in natural lighting, considering skin hydration levels before application, and reviewing ingredient composition can help in determining product suitability. The brand claims to provide a consistent luxury aesthetic and formulation approach, but with constraints around inclusivity and skin-type adaptability.
